SUMMARY:SRF Spring Sweep
DESCRIPTION:Each spring\, as the snow melts and boats hit the water\, Snake River Fund rallies experienced boaters for the Spring Sweep\, an annual river cleanup dedicated to the removal of winter trash in the river corridor. Floating from South Park to Pritchard\, participants work together to remove trash and debris\, ensuring a cleaner\, healthier\, and more aesthetic river for all. This event often draws a strong showing from the fishing guide community\, whose deep connection to the river fuels their commitment to giving back. More than just a cleanup\, Spring Sweep marks the start of the boating season with a shared spirit of stewardship and camaraderie.
